Which of the following is incorrect about emergent properties? A. They can be inferred just by studying the individual parts. B. They emerge as individual components organized into complex systems. C. They result from the way in which individual components interact. D. They are in part responsible for the complexity of living systems. Solution A. They can be inferred just by studying the individual parts. -----> FALSE B. They emerge as individual components organised into complex systems. ----> TRUE C. They result from the way in which individual components interact. ------> TRUE D. They are in part responsible for the complexity of living systems. ---> TRUE Emergence is a phenomenon in which the complex entities are formed by the interactions among the simple entities.
